Sharkey’s Cuts for Kids
(908) 665-4222
The Perks:
This is a totally fun and “painless” way to get your child a haircut. Your toddler can choose to sit in a rocket ship, Barbie Jeep, or Harley motorcycle and watch a DVD such as Thomas the Tank Engine or Elmo. In short, they do a fairly good job of tricking your little wiggler into staying still long enough to get the job done! Older kids can sit in regular seats and pick a movie on the big screen TV or even play a video game while getting their cut.
We took our son at 1 year for his first haircut and opted
for the “First Haircut Package.” For $25
this trim included a photo, certificate, and the ever important lock of hair. (Can
you tell he’s our first??)
Sharkey’s also has an adorable girly party room for glamour birthday parties. The girls are treated to make-up, hairstyles, “minicures,” and karaoke. It’s almost cute enough to make me want to try for a girl!
You can even come here without the kids! Sharkey’s will host a “Ladies Night Out” which includes wine, food, and karaoke. I haven’t tried this yet, but it sounds interesting…
The Poops:
There are plenty of treats and toys for sale and they are easy to reach and see!
You may not be able to leave here empty handed.
At $20 (plus tip) for a boy’s haircut, it’s more than what my husband pays to get his hair cut. (But I don’t know if I would trust a regular barber with my baby!).
